This role is for a Facilities Maintenance Technician at Northrop Grumman. Responsibilities include performing routine inspections and general maintenance on building equipment, working with outside contractors, and executing repair and maintenance tasks across various trades like electrical, plumbing, carpentry, and HVAC. The technician will also operate plant-yard equipment, manage a CMMS database, conduct EHS checks, and respond to emergency maintenance calls. Basic qualifications include a High School Diploma, 2 years of experience in facilities maintenance, and the ability to obtain a security clearance. Preferred qualifications include technical training in maintenance trades and experience with commercial HVAC and fire alarm systems.

What you'd actually do

  1. Perform routine, periodic, and special inspections to prevent equipment and facility breakdowns.
  2. Execute maintenance, repair, and installation tasks in electrical, plumbing, carpentry, HVAC, painting, flooring, raised‑floors, structural components, and general building elements.
  3. Operate plant‑yard equipment such as skid steers, scissor lifts, boom lifts, and other powered aerial or material‑handling devices when required.
  4. Update the Preventive‑Maintenance database and complete work orders on time using a CMMS (e.g., Maximo, Maintenance Connection).
  5. Conduct EHS checks (fire extinguishers, eye‑wash stations, emergency lighting).
